Description
Hospitality Group • Turks and Caicos • USD $65,000 + Benefits
We are searching for a highly capable Executive Assistant to provide direct, personal support to the CEO of a hospitality group based in the Turks and Caicos. This is not a traditional administrative role. The CEO moves quickly, values efficiency, and expects a right-hand who can anticipate needs, manage competing priorities, and ensure decisions and commitments are followed through without friction. Caribbean experience is strongly preferred.
- Manage the CEO's calendar, meetings, travel arrangements, and daily priorities
- Prepare concise briefings, summaries, action lists, and follow-up trackers
- Act as the link between the CEO and internal and external stakeholders
- Coordinate confidential business and personal matters with the utmost discretion
- Track decisions and instructions through to completion, flagging gaps proactively
- Support international travel logistics, appointments, and reservations at short notice
- Keep the CEO informed with timely, relevant, and action-oriented updates
- Proven experience supporting a CEO, Managing Director, business owner, or senior executive
- Caribbean experience is strongly preferred given the location and operational environment
- Background in hospitality, investment, finance, legal, real estate, or a family office is a strong advantage
- Highly organised, calm under pressure, and comfortable working with urgency and ambiguity
- Confident and professionally assertive, with the emotional maturity to challenge respectfully when needed
- Exceptionally discreet, solutions-focused, and detail-oriented
- Strong written and verbal communication skills; concise over comprehensive
- Valid passport with existing travel eligibility to the US and UK strongly preferred
- USD $65,000 per year
- Housing provided
- Additional benefits package (details provided upon application)
